Boy sells kidney to buy iPad

Boy sells kidney to buy iPad, now regrets decision as his health wanes

Quote:
A recent report from China's Global Times explains that a 17-year-old boy from China's Anhui Province sold one of his kidneys for the equivalent of roughly $3,000 in order to buy the latest Apple iPad 2 tablet computer.

There's a show on netflix, under documentaries, about black market organs. It was a rather interesting show. Apparently its rather common for Americans to fly out to China to get organ transplants due to extensive cost and waiting lists here in the US.

One story they had an Indian woman who had sold her kidney to support her family. The "dealers" promised her 3-6K and only gave her $1000-1500. Several years after, her son developed kidney failure...
